New in version 0.7.0:
Completely new web-based
GUI!
-
New “Getting Started” page and other helpful hints sprinkled throughout.
Significant updates to cp2foss tools for importing projects from filesystem into the repository.
Huge repository performance improvements.
Scheduler enhancements for improved job management.
Better overall job viewing/management (allows you to delete/reset/resumbit/reprioritized jobs).
New search feature.
Improved upload management.
Better browsing & managing results of analysis.
Improved database configuration and schema contributes to overall performance boost.
More efficient use of DB via rewritten
SQL statments
New initialization plugin makes for easier installation/updates
New User administration feature to control access to the repository.
MANY bug fixes.
